Research
The George Lab is broadly interested in the regulation of brain gene expression and its influence on development, cognition, and neurological disease. A current focus of the lab is understanding how exposure of embryonic zebra finches to parental vocalizations (“heat calls”) leads to developmental reprogramming to foster adaptation to hotter ambient temperatures.
